Problem solved. I was testing the ‘send later’ option. It was not available. I was trying to test this option by sending a message to myself. The option was not available to me. I then tried doing the exact same thing, but selected someone else (other than me) to send the greeting to. The ‘send later’ option was available. Problem solved!!

Yes, everyone needs to be using iMessage. It's not a "glitch." It's working as designed. Whether or not you agree with this decision is another matter. You can let Apple know your thoughts using the feedback link previously provided in this thread.

Once your enter the email address/persons name to who you are sending the email to and complete your message, press and hold the arrow up bottom to the right of the recipient’s name to whom you are sending the message to. You will see 4 options of what to do and ‘send later’ is one of the options.

Going to your settings> messages> Messaging apps if you got a whole bunch of those on, you’re never gonna see it. I had to turn all of them off and only left a few on and then I was able to see it for iPhone recipients. It only lets you see so much. When you go back to send a text message, you’ll see “send later”!

Workaround that they don't want you to know about when sending later to yourself:
Add your email and phone number to a group chat and the send later function should appear.

It can also be noted that you can only send later onto Apple Devices with iOS/iPadOS 18, macOS Sequoia, watchOS 11 or visionOS 2. The option may also be hidden, try swiping up on the menu or tapping “More”.
